Transaction 23f746a94363be83963cba688b84825f38c8d9bc06a4825ee66763825a4e7642
1 Input
1 Output
-
23f746a94363be83963cba688b84825f38c8d9bc06a4825ee66763825a4e7642:0
- value
- 53971022
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3d43cb0b62edba1ccd7945dcd6853f949109f6c6 OP_EQUAL
- address
- 37GxMbVcHM3bwqtU888EobTLSHAcNUPeN8